Job summary

A tutoring company is seeking a passionate and experienced tutor to join their team in Carlisle. This part-time position involves creating and delivering tailored lessons to support vulnerable and disengaged students. Ideal candidates will have QTS or equivalent and experience working with SEND pupils. The role is flexible, allowing tutors to work within the community or at students' homes, aiming to make a real difference to their educational journey.

Job description

Overview

Are you a dedicated and experienced educator with a passion for helping young minds thrive? If so, we have a very exciting opportunity for you to join our team as a tutor in Carlisle. You will be making a real difference to the lives of vulnerable, disengaged and at‑risk young people. The successful tutor must be able to create, plan and deliver 1:1 tailored lesson to bridge gaps in KS3 or KS4 pupil's education and boost engagement and attainment levels.

It is Prospero's mission to raise the standard of support given to vulnerable young people throughout the UK. As such, we are looking for a passionate, creative and holistic tutor, eager to provide academic support and guidance to students in a one‑on‑one or small‑group setting, improving their educational journey.
